How Many Visitors Does The London Eye Carry Per Day?

When it first opened in 2000, the London Eye was the world’s tallest observation wheel at 443 feet tall. It was overtaken by the High Roller in Las Vegas in 2014, but it’s still one of London’s best-loved attractions and carries around 10,000 visitors daily in its 32 capsules.

How many passengers can London Eye carry at a time?

Each capsule has a capacity of 25 passengers and rests on motorized mounts that function in such a way that the capsule remains upright as the wheel turns.

How many visitors does the London Eye get a year?

With more than 3.75m visitors annually, The London Eye is the most popular paid tourist attraction in the UK.

Why does the London Eye have 32 capsules?

There are 32 capsules on the London Eye to represent the 32 London Boroughs with each of them holding up to 25 people, are air-conditioned and each weigh 10-tonnes. Each of the capsules has a number from 1-12 and 14-32, with the number 13 not used as it’s seen as unlucky.

Does the London Eye make money?

T he London Eye is officially the capital’s biggest ever tourism “money-spinner”, with record profits of more than £29 million last year. More than 3.5 million people paid between £10 and £29.70 for a “flight” in one of the wheel’s capsules, boosting profits by almost a fifth, according to the latest financial figures.

Is London Eye bigger than the Eiffel Tower?

This means that since opening, the London Eye has turned more than 30,000 miles; 1.2 times around the world and one eighth of the distance to the Moon. The circumference of the wheel is 424m (1,392ft) – meaning that if it were unravelled, it would be 100m taller than the Eiffel Tower.

Does the London Eye get stuck?

More than 500 people were trapped on the London Eye last night after the wheel stopped due to a “technical fault”. Fire fighters and ambulance staff were called just before 10pm after passengers were left stranded in the Eye’s pods. There have been no reported injuries.
